Leek and Pork Stuffed Buns

1. Add an appropriate amount of aluminum-free baking powder, salt, and sugar to the flour, add warm water to the yeast, pour it into the flour, and knead it into a cotton woolen shape to form a smooth dough, and put the dough in the bowl with the dough, cover and wake for 40 minutes.

2. Chop pork stuffing, add appropriate amount of oyster sauce, cooking oil, salt, pepper noodles, light soy sauce, MSG and stir clockwise, and stir until it becomes a puree.

3. Mince the leeks.

4. After the dough wakes up, pull it into an equal size agent and brush it with oil for five minutes.

5. Combine the leek and pork stuffing together.

6. Roll out the agent.

7. Boiled buns, brush the oil on a bamboo basket, put the buns in the lid to wake up for 10 minutes, steam for 15 minutes on high heat, and wait for 5 minutes before boiling.
